In its February 2024 market overview, MyMarketPulse (mymarketpulse.com) highlights the real estate dynamics within Morton County, North Dakota.

According to the latest data, Morton County’s Median Sale Price was pegged at $304,000, showing an increase of 19.20% from the preceding month and a rise of 8.60% from the year before.

A total of 13 homes were sold in the region, indicating an increase of 30.00% from last month and a drop of 27.80% when compared with a year ago.

The Median Days on Market was 100 days, up 28 days from the previous month and down 21 day from the prior year.

The Market Pulse Score for Morton County comes in at 79, pointing to a declining trend within the local real estate market.
